This invention relates to a gutter hanger clip. More particularly, the gutter hanger clip in accordance with this invention is adapted to secure a gutter hanger suitable for use with K type gutter to such gutter.
K type gutter is well known to the art and is widely used commercially. In contradistinction to half round gutter, K type gutter is substantially U-shaped in cross section being normally provided with a moulded front and having at the upper edge of the front a squared type bead. K type gutter is appealing because it can be made to approach appearing to be an integral part of the house at the cave section.
There has heretofore been considerable difliculty in securing satisfactorily a gutter hanger to K type gutter. In order not to destroy the attractive appearance of K type gutter, which is its strongest selling point, the means of securing the gutter to the hanger must be as inconspicuous as possible. For the same reason the securing means must be capable of keeping the gutter in a straight line. This is also necessary to insure proper drainage. In addition to these requirements, the securing means must prevent vibration and rattling of the gutter and be of adequate strength to hold the joints and seams of the gutter intact despite the normal rough treatment to which gutter is normally subjected. v
It is therefore an object of this invention to provide a gutter hanger clip for use with K type gutter hangers which is inconspicuous in appearance and which will maintain the gutter in a well appearing straight line.
It is a further object of this invention to provide a gutter hanger clip for use with K type gutter hangers which will prevent the gutter from vibrating and rattling.
It is a still further object of this invention to provide a gutter hanger clip for use with K type gutter which will secure the gutter to a hanger adequately to keep joints and seams intact despite the normal rough usage to which a gutter is subjected.
An additional object of this invention is to provide a gutter hanger clip which is easy to install with one hand.
A further object of this invention is to provide a gutter hanger clip which is capable of fitting a variety of makes of K type gutters despite minor variations in the dimensions of the bead of the gutter.

As shown in the figures a gutter hanger clip 2 formed States Patent 0 Patented Aug. 11, 1959 2 of a single strip of spring metal, for example, spring steel, has an upstanding outer leg 4 with an inwardly extending lower portion 6. Leg 4 has a slot 8 which extends to either side of the bend line indicated at 10 between the main portion of leg 4 and the inwardly extending lower portion 6.
Contiguous with leg 4 is an inwardly directed leg 12 which is provided with a raised inner portion 14.
Clip 2 has a spring portion 16 contiguous with leg 12. Spring portion 16 has a pair of substantially parallel spaced legs 18 and 20 which are connected by cam portions 22 which extend upwardly at an angle to the horizontal from the lower end of leg 18 to the lower end of leg 20. Legs 18 and 20 are provided with cutout portions 24 and 26, respectively, to provide a proper spring action without distortion of the remainder of the clip. Leg 20 extends upwardly to a point above the lowest face of leg 12.
As shown in Figure 6, the clip 2 is used in connection with K type gutter 30 which has a rear wall 32, a bottom wall 34 and a moulded front wall 36. Gutter 30 has a squared bead indicated at 38 with a substantially vertical front wall 40 and a substantially horizontal top wall 42. Gutter 30 is seated in a gutter hanger 44 shaped to conform to the gutter. Hanger 44 has a hook-shaped inner end 48 and a hook-shaped outer end 50.
In operation the outer hook end 50 is passed through slot 8 and clip 2 is advanced upwardly and inwardly with cam surfaces 22 resting on the top of bead wall 42. By the pressure of, for example, a thumb at the junction of the raised and lower portions of leg 12, clip 2 is camrned inwardly until the inner edge of Wall 42 is passed by the junction between cam portions 22 and leg 20 whereupon spring action of spring portion 16 snaps clip 2 downwardly until leg 12 abuts against wall 42 of head 38 as shown in Figure 6. It will be noted that leg 20 extends upwardly sufliciently far so that wall 42 cannot slip over leg 20 to defeat the action of spring portion 16.
If wall 40 is slightly higher than normal, the lower portion 6 of leg 4 will be sprung outwardly to provide for an additional distance between leg 12 and the bottom of slot 8.
